Speed6 vs S/C TL

Coming home from NJTP (New Jersey Turnpike) southbound...
cruising along with a black speed6 (Mazda turbo 626)...
We never really did a 3 honks run since there were a bit of traffic. But I did notice each time I take off, he would follow behind me. The car was much faster than I thought, and he did manage to stay with me not too far behind. I couldn't hear his BOV, I believe the car was stock so there wasn't any BOV added. I could tell he heard my whine as he didn't pull next to me to challenge a few runs. We cruised at around 80mph all the way from exit 8 to 4 before I exited out the NJTP.

At one point he went against a what seemed to be an older mustang GT. He managed to pull a good distance on him as I watch from far behind.
